The Nature of God’s Goodness
Understanding the nature of God’s goodness is fundamental for our faith. When we read the Bible, we discover that God is inherently good, and His goodness is reflected in His actions and promises. This foundational truth forms the bedrock of our relationship with Him. It’s comforting to know that no matter our circumstances, God remains good and desires good things for us. We are invited to build our lives on this incredible assurance, knowing that His plans for us are filled with hope and joy. As we delve into these verses, we can rejoice in the profound goodness that God embodies and offers to us daily.
Psalm 100:5
“For the Lord is good; His mercy is everlasting, and His truth endures to all generations.” – Psalm 100:5
James 1:17
“Every good gift and every perfect gift is from above, and comes down from the Father of lights, with whom there is no variation or shadow of turning.” – James 1:17
Exodus 34:6
“And the Lord passed before him and proclaimed, ‘The Lord, the Lord God, merciful and gracious, longsuffering, and abounding in goodness and truth.'” – Exodus 34:6
Psalm 145:9
“The Lord is good to all, and His tender mercies are over all His works.” – Psalm 145:9
Psalm 34:8
“Oh, taste and see that the Lord is good; blessed is the man who trusts in Him!” – Psalm 34:8
God’s Goodness in Creation
The goodness of God is beautifully displayed in creation. All around us, we witness the majesty of His handiwork in nature. From the vibrant colors of a sunset to the intricate details of a blooming flower, every aspect of creation reflects God’s goodness. It invites us to appreciate the world with awe and gratitude. In recognizing this goodness, we also understand our responsibility to care for creation as stewards of His gifts. As we explore these verses, let’s be inspired to celebrate the beauty of the world, seeing it as a constant reminder of God’s generous and benevolent character.
Genesis 1:31
“Then God saw everything that He had made, and indeed it was very good. So the evening and the morning were the sixth day.” – Genesis 1:31
Psalm 19:1
“The heavens declare the glory of God; and the firmament shows His handiwork.” – Psalm 19:1
Romans 1:20
“For since the creation of the world, His invisible attributes are clearly seen, being understood by the things that are made, even His eternal power and Godhead, so that they are without excuse.” – Romans 1:20
Matthew 6:28-30
“So why do you worry about clothing? Consider the lilies of the field, how they grow: they neither toil nor spin; and yet I say to you that even Solomon in all his glory was not arrayed like one of these. Now if God so clothes the grass of the field, which today is, and tomorrow is thrown into the oven, will He not much more clothe you, O you of little faith?” – Matthew 6:28-30
Isaiah 40:26
“Lift up your eyes on high, and see who has created these things, who brings out their host by number; He calls them all by name, by the greatness of His might and the strength of His power; not one is missing.” – Isaiah 40:26
